Application for approval of the TEMCO Enterprise Agreement 2018.

[1] Tasmanian Electro Metallurgical Company Pty Ltd has applied for approval of a single enterprise agreement known as the TEMCO Enterprise Agreement 2018 (the Agreement), pursuant to s.185 of the Fair Work Act 2009 (the Act).

[2] Since the application was made on 18 April 2019, concerns were raised in relation to whether the Agreement passes the “better off overall” test and includes a term for settling disputes in the required form. A typographical error was also identified.

[3] The Applicant and the bargaining representatives addressed these matters in conference on 14 June 2019 and the Applicant then sought to provide further information in relation to the concerns. The bargaining representatives were afforded the opportunity to provide any further views.

[4] An amended Agreement page was lodged correcting the typographical error at clause 14.20. I am satisfied that this correction should be made and that it is appropriate to do so pursuant to s.586 of the Act.

[5] A written undertaking was given in accordance with s.190 of the Act (attached at Annexure A). I am satisfied that the undertaking will not cause financial detriment to any employee covered by the Agreement and that the undertaking will not result in substantial changes to the Agreement.

[6] Noting clause 3 of the Agreement, I am satisfied that the more beneficial entitlements of the National Employment Standards in the Act (NES) will prevail where there is an inconsistency between the Agreement and the NES.

[7] On the basis of the material contained in the application, the amended Agreement page, further information provided on request of the Commission and subject to the undertaking referred to above, I am satisfied that each of the requirements of ss.186, 187, 188 and 190 as are relevant to this application for approval have been met.

[8] The “Automotive, Food, Metals, Engineering, Printing and Kindred Industries Union” known as the Australian Manufacturing Workers’ Union, the Australian Workers’ Union, the Communications, Electrical, Electronic, Energy, Information, Postal, Plumbing and Allied Services Union of Australia and the Construction, Forestry, Maritime, Mining and Energy Union, being bargaining representatives for the Agreement, have respectively given notice under s.183 of the Act. In accordance with s.201(2) I note that the Agreement covers the organisations.

[9] The Agreement was approved on 26 June 2019 and, in accordance with s.54, will operate from 3 July 2019. The nominal expiry date of the Agreement is 1 July 2021.
